Sintered Steel in China Trends and Forecast
The future of the sintered steel market in China looks promising with opportunities in the engine, transmission, body, chassis, drivetrain, and electrical appliance markets. The global sintered steel market is expected to reach an estimated $26.4 billion by 2031 with a CAGR of 3.6% from 2025 to 2031. The sintered steel market in China is also forecasted to witness strong growth over the forecast period. The major drivers for this market are the increasing demand for high-strength materials, the rising industrial and manufacturing sector, and the expanding usage of this steel in the automobile sector.
• Lucintel forecasts that, within the process category, the additive manufacturing segment is expected to witness the highest growth over the forecast period.
• Within the application category, the engine is expected to witness the highest growth over the forecast period.
Emerging Trends in the Sintered Steel Market in China
China’s sintered steel market is transforming at a rapid pace as the country modernizes its industrial base and moves towards high-end manufacturing. Spurred by government initiative, export growth, and demand for next-generation materials, the industry is welcoming innovation in performance, design, and sustainability. Domestic manufacturers are moving from volume-oriented businesses to value-oriented production. With smart factories and digitalization picking up momentum, sintered steel is being applied in new areas across industries, augmenting the role of China in the international value chain and helping it become a champion in engineered materials.
• Integration of Smart Manufacturing: China is driving intelligent manufacturing, and sintered steel manufacturers are embracing automation, robotics, and digital control in the production process. The change improves quality by reducing defects, enhances efficiency, and allows intricate component design. Advanced sensors and AI monitoring are improving quality control and process optimization. With the modernization of factories, sintered steel is more uniform, cost-efficient, and scalable. This helps to reinforce China’s competitive edge in high-precision industries like robotics and electronics, as well as fulfilling export demand for higher-performance materials.
• Growth in High-Speed Rail Components: China is developing high-speed rail, and sintered steel is increasingly finding use in braking systems, bearings, and couplings. Its durability and resistance to vibration make it best suited for aggressive rail environments. As faster and more efficient trains are designed, the demand for special materials is increasing. Local producers are designing lightweight, long-lasting sintered steel to suit their needs. The trend encourages partnerships between rail manufacturers and materials experts and increases domestic consumption of high-quality sintered components.
• Electric Two-Wheeler Market Growth: China’s e-bike and electric scooter market is booming, increasing sintered steel demand in drive chains, motor housings, and gears. Lightweight and low-cost parts are needed for these cars, and sintered steel provides cost-effective options. With changing urban mobility trends, this emerging segment provides high-volume opportunities. Manufacturers are tailoring components to fit space-saving designs and varied riding conditions. This trend creates scalable opportunities and reinforces China’s position as a leader in green transport technologies.
• Localization of Aerospace Material Supply: China is decreasing dependence on foreign-supplied aerospace parts by developing domestic sintered steel. Uses are in engine components, structural fasteners, and magnetic parts. Sintered steel used in aerospace needs sophisticated metallurgy and precise tolerances, and it is driving development in powder processing and sintering. This move is consistent with air power self-reliance objectives and enhances material security. It is also establishing a high-end home market for engineered steel, enabling higher prices for specialized producers.
• R&D in Blending Hybrid Materials: Chinese scientists are putting money into hybrid sintered materials, mixing steel with ceramics or composites to improve thermal resistance, conductivity, or toughness. The trend is fueled by electronics and high-performance machinery demand. It enables tailored properties for specialized applications such as semiconductor equipment and energy systems. Through the development of hybrids, China is expanding its innovation track record in the field of materials science and increasing the functional application of sintered steel beyond main industries.
These emerging patterns are reshaping China’s sintered steel industry into a value-driven, innovation-driven industry. Intelligent manufacturing, application-driven sectors, and high-performance material development are placing the nation on the map as a future high-performance sintered steel hub. With diversification of demand and increasing depth of technology, China’s place within the international market is shifting from bulk producer to advanced engineering leader.

Sintered Steel Market in China Driver and Challenges
China’s sintered steel market is influenced by the combination of technology advancement, economic considerations, and regulatory reform. These drivers are shaping production, innovation, and competitiveness. Emerging technologies are allowing improved quality and performance, while government industrial objectives are stimulating demand from the priority sectors. Meanwhile, raw material supply challenges, skill gaps, and access to the world market continue to challenge the industry. Knowing these drivers and inhibitors is important to understand the direction of the market and potential.
The factors responsible for driving the sintered steel market in China include:
• Development of Powder Metallurgy Technology: China’s speedy embracing of advanced powder metallurgy is facilitating the production of lighter, stronger, and more accurate sintered steel parts. This is drawing in industries such as automotive and aerospace that need high-performance components. Product quality is improved by the use of fine powders, controlled atmospheres, and AI-facilitated sintering. As companies make more R and D investments, they acquire competence to achieve global standards. This driver makes the market more competitive and opens up new export opportunities for engineered steel products.
• Government Support and Policy Incentives: National initiatives like Made in China 2025 and green industry programs are supporting adoption of sintered steel in key sectors. Subsidies, tax incentives, and infrastructure assistance are facilitating the upgrade of production capacities. This increases market confidence and allows increased domestic production of previously imported parts. As the state drives industrial self-sufficiency, sintered steel finds broader usage in high-value areas such as transport, energy, and defense. This impulse is building a more robust domestic ecosystem.
• Expansion of Electric and Smart Mobility: China’s dominance in electric cars and intelligent transport is creating increasing demand for sintered components in motors, brakes, and gears. Light and magnetically optimized steel parts enable better energy efficiency and lower emissions. Suppliers are positioning products for emerging mobility requirements, increasing application variety. With the expansion of electric two-wheelers and autonomous transport, sintered steel is an enabling material of choice. This mobility-driven growth is unlocking sustained demand across urban and long-distance transport systems.
• Domestic Demand for High-Precision Components: Industries such as robotics, medical technology, and automation are placing growing demand on precision-engineered components. Sintered steel’s strength, machinability, and ability to be designed to customer requirements make it a material of choice. Chinese companies moving up the value chain need materials that provide reliability at high tolerances. Manufacturers are changing quality control systems to address individual customer requirements. This driver is promoting product customization and differentiation, facilitating premium pricing and greater integration into high-tech supply chains.
• Growth of Exports to Emerging Markets: As growing competitiveness, Chinese sintered steel manufacturers are extending into Southeast Asia, Africa, and Latin America. Growth opportunities are available in the markets of automotive and machinery components. Government-supported trade corridors and financing mechanisms facilitate entry into these markets. This driver gives revenue diversification and minimizes reliance on over-saturated local markets. As Chinese companies provide low-cost but quality components, they achieve strategic positioning in emerging economies and improve global exposure.
Challenges in the sintered steel market in China are:
• Raw Material Supply Volatility: Unpredictable prices and availability of alloying materials and iron powders impact production reliability. Most of the materials remain imported or rely on unreliable domestic mining. It increases costs and impacts supply commitments. Producers have to find dependable sources or create substitutes, which increases complexity. This issue lowers competitiveness, particularly for price-sensitive exports, and requires better supply chain management.
• Lack of Skilled Metallurgical Talent: The sector suffers from shortages of trained technicians and engineers in powder metallurgy and sintering techniques. This constrains innovation speed and efficiency of operations. Shortages in talent hinder the speed of adopting more advanced production techniques. Firms find it difficult to expand or even sustain quality without expert labor. The issue hurts smaller businesses more and hinders technology uptake.
• Trade Barriers and Compliance Risks: As international markets exact stringent technical standards and environmental expectations, Chinese manufacturers are challenged in international certification and customs clearance. Foreign compliance incurs expense and complexity, particularly for small exporters. Market entry is delayed, and acceptance of products is limited in regulated industries. The challenge constrains export expansion and necessitates companies to invest in certification and legal knowledge.
China’s market for sintered steel is progressing with robust policy and technology support, driven by new mobility and precision requirements. Yet raw material price volatility, labor tightness, and export restrictions create strategic challenges. The interplay between these drivers and issues will determine the pace, resilience, and position of the industry in international materials markets.
